About Ms Stacey Nesbitt

Ms Stacey Nesbitt is a dedicated Athletic Therapist with extensive experience in the assessment, treatment, and rehabilitation of both sports-related and everyday musculoskeletal injuries. She currently practices at Stay Fit Athletic Therapy, where she is committed to helping individuals recover from injury, improve physical performance, and return to their daily activities and sport with confidence.

Stacey graduated from Dublin City University in 2020 with a BSc in Athletic Therapy and Training, specialising in musculoskeletal injury prevention, assessment, and rehabilitation. She has also completed a Sports Therapy course, enhancing her ability to deliver comprehensive, evidence-based care to a wide range of patients.

Throughout her career, Stacey has gained valuable experience working with athletes across different levels of sport, including previous roles with Wolverhampton Wanderers and DLR Waves FC. This hands-on experience has equipped her with a strong understanding of the physical demands of sport and the importance of tailored rehabilitation programmes.

Stacey treats a broad range of injuries affecting muscles, tendons, ligaments, and bones. Her services include injury assessments, personalised rehabilitation programmes, soft tissue therapy, sports massage, dry needling, and cupping therapy. She takes a patient-centred approach, ensuring every treatment plan is tailored to support optimal recovery and long-term health.
